Cringlemire Farm Cottage - 17th century cottage that sleeps 4 guests in 2 bedrooms
Cringlemire Farm Cottage is a beautifully restored traditional Lakeland cottage and has a certain quality that makes you feel instantly at home, snug and relaxed, in the most blissfully quiet of locations.
Great care has been taken in the recent restoration to showcase great original features in this 17th century dog-friendly cottage. Original blue flag stone flooring, beams, and lots of solid oak abound to create a really nice ambience with good levels of natural light. Modern features include underfloor heating, a great woodburning stove, modern fitted kitchen, a utility room with washer and dryer, and of course, Wi-Fi with a Smart TV. Despite the 'deep in the countryside' feel, the cottage is quite easy to reach being only 30 minutes drive from the M6 and a 10 minute walk from the village pub in the village of Bouth.
The open plan lounge/dining area provides plenty of space and is furnished with two very good sofas strategically positioned to enjoy both the TV and the woodburning stove. The dining table seats four in comfort and is just a few steps from the kitchen. An interesting display of Beatrix Potter crockery has an interesting connection - the owner's grandfather was the inspiration for the Beatrix Potter character 'Farmer Potatoes'. A few steps to the smart kitchen area and utility area beyond with a washer and dryer plus a handy extra WC. Air source underfloor heating keeps steady temperature but the woodburner can also be used of course for extra heat and ambience.
Ascend the beautiful oak staircase to the two bedrooms and bathroom. The double bedroom is a relaxing haven adorned with an original beam, and there is good all-round space and a built-in wardobe. The twin room (2'6" width beds) can be configured as a Kingsize bed if preferred (please request your preference when booking). The twin room enjoys a view over the garden /orchard area. Also on this floor is the house bathroom which has a good-size walk-in shower and heated towel rail.
To the rear is a lovely secluded garden which is fenced all around. Seating is provided and you may be lucky enough to see the visiting wildlife including deer, badgers, hedgehogs, and occasionally, flying overhead, a visiting Osprey. There is ample parking space for 3 cars right outside the cottage.
